Brambles companies, including CHEP, help move more goods to more people, in more places than any other organisation on earth. Our 330 million pallets, crates and containers are continuously in motion, forming the invisible backbone of the global supply chain and the world’s biggest brands trust us to help them transport their goods more efficiently, sustainably and safely. As pioneers of the sharing economy, Brambles created one of the world's most sustainable logistics businesses through the share and reuse of its platforms under a model known as ‘pooling’. Brambles primarily serves the fast-moving consumer goods (e.g. dry food, grocery, and health and personal care), fresh produce, beverage, retail and general manufacturing industries. The Group employs more than 10,000 people and operates in over 60 countries with its largest operations in North America and Western Europe.
